Windows 下配置 OpenVPN 2.x 開機自動連接

環境

  • 操作系統:Windows Server 2008 R2
  • OpenVPN 版本:2.4.4

步驟

  • 任務計劃程序 -> 創建基本任務

任務計劃程序

  • 輸入任務名

創建基本任務

  • 觸發器設置爲“計算機啓動時”

觸發器

  • 操作設置爲“啓動程序”

操作

  • 配置啓動程序和參數
"C:\Program Files\OpenVPN\bin\openvpn-gui.exe" --connect client.ovpn

啓動程序

  • 勾選複選框,點擊完成

圖片描述

  • 勾選圖示的單選框和複選框,點擊確定

不管用戶是否登錄都要運行

  • 單擊“任務計劃程序庫”,可查看已配置的計劃任務

查看任務

知識點

  • Windows 開機啓動項查看: msconfig
  • Windows Server 2008 R2 開機啓動註冊表項
H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ows\CurrentVersion\Run
H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Shared Tools\MSConfig\startupreg
# C:\Program Files\ OpenVPN\config\server.ovpn:
server 192.168.99.0 255.255.255.0
client-config-dir "C:\\Program Files\\ OpenVPN\\config\\ccd"
#  C:\Program Files\ OpenVPN\config\ccd\client:
ifconfig-push 192.168.99.77 255.255.255.0

這兩項配置的網絡掩碼若不一致,客戶端需單獨配置 tap 虛擬網卡的網關才能正常通信。

  • dh文件(dh{n}.pem,Diffie Hellman)僅服務端必須,客戶端並不需要。
  • 更改日誌記錄文件,在配置文件(server.ovpn/server.conf)中添加:
log /var/log/openvpn.log
  • Q:Windows 下 OpenVPN 虛擬網卡故障
A:首先,重啓網卡(“禁用”“啓用”)看能否解決故障;
      若重啓無效,可通過 所有程序 -> TAP-Windows -> Utilities 裏面的腳本刪除和新建虛擬網卡。
發表評論
所有評論
還沒有人評論,想成為第一個評論的人麼? 請在上方評論欄輸入並且點擊發布.
相關文章